Artists presented with Golden Apricot Blossom Awards
Posted: Feb 17,2011

Winners of the Mai Vang (Golden Apricot Blossom) Awards 2010 for three groups of music, stage and cinematography-television were honoured at an awards ceremony at Hoa Binh theatre in Ho Chi Minh City on January 22.

In the Music awards groupsection, singer Dam Vinh Hung achieved the highest honour with the ‘Favourite Male Pop Singer’ and ‘Favourite Male Country Singer’ titles. The ‘Favourite Female Pop Singer’ and ‘Favourite Female Country Singer’ prizes went to Thanh Thao and Cam Ly.Viet Nam Nam 2020’ (Vietnam in 2020) by songwriter Le Quang was acknowledged as the ‘Favourite Song’.

Artist Hoai Linh won ‘Best Comediany Actor’ in the Stage groupsection. ‘Best Stage Play’ was awarded to ‘Ong Ngoai Ba Noi’ (Maternal Grandfather – Paternal Grandmother). Vo Minh Lam and Le Khanh bagged won the ‘Favourite Male and Favourite Female Stage Artists’ awards.

In the Cinematography-Television groupsection, young artists Phung Ngoc Huy and Van Trang earned prizes for the category of ‘Favourite TV Actor and Actress’. ‘Best Movie Actor and Actress’ were given to Ly Hung and Lan Ngoc. Phan Anh of the TV programme Vietnam Idol was honoured as the ‘Favourite Master of Ceremonyies’ (MC) and ‘Film of the Year’ belonged to ‘Cong Mat Troi’ (The Sun Gate).

The award winners awere chosen by readers of the printed and online versions of Nguoi Lao Dong newspaper, who canould send a text message to 8577 or log on to the website: maivang.nld.com.vn frombetween December 10 2010 to January 10, 2011.

The Awards have been held annually by the Nguoi Lao Dong newspaper since 1995 to honour individuals and groups of artists who have made significant contributions to culture and the arts. They are recognised as professional awards, and have become quite popular, drawing attention and great interest from the public.

"... From the beginning of the first century A.D., when the two Trung Sisters rose up to fight the enemy and save the nation, until now, whenever our country has faced danger, our women have contributed whatever they could toward the cause of national liberation.

Our people are grateful that our mothers from South and North alike have borne and raised our nation's generation of heroes....

Under the Socialist system, tens of thousands of women have become specialists in different fields and, as cadre, serve as directors and vice-directors of factories, leaders of farming cooperatives, presidents of People’s Committees, and general secretaries of Party Cells....

And so, the women of Vietnam from ancient times until now, from South to North, from young to old, are truly heroes ..."

(Excerpted from President Ho Chi Minh's speech on the 36th Anniversary of Vietnam Women's Union 20 October 1966)
